Lamerd (LFM) to Taipei (TPE)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Lamerd Airport (LFM) in Lamerd, Iran to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port (TPE) in Taipei, Taiwan is 6,704 kilometers (4,165 miles / 3,620 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 9h, flying east northeast at a heading of 75°.

This is a long-haul route typically operated by wide-body aircraft such as the Boeing 777 or Airbus A350. Full meal service, in-flight entertainment, and comfort amenities are standard.

This is an international route connecting Iran with Taiwan.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 21:32 in Lamerd, it's 02:02 in Taipei. The 4.5-hour time difference may cause some jet lag. Most travelers adjust within a day or two.

There is a significant elevation difference of 1,231 feet between the two airports. Taiwan Taoyuan International Airport sits lower than Lamerd Airport.

The return flight from Taipei (TPE) to Lamerd (LFM) follows a heading of 289° (west northwest).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
